Saks Fifth Avenue Is Shrinking to Half the Number of Stores in Bankruptcy

Saks Fifth Avenue is shrinking to about half its size as it closes stores in a bid to emerge from bankruptcy. 

Twelve Saks Fifth Avenue stores will be closed by the end of May, its parent company, Saks Global, said on Friday. The disclosure follows an initial review in February in which the company said it would close eight Saks stores.
